Nickel Alloy 200 Tube Fittings are crafted from 99.6% pure nickel, delivering exceptional resistance to alkalis, chlorides, and neutral salts, along with remarkable thermal and electrical conductivity. These fittings maintain their integrity at temperatures reaching up to 600°C and boast a tensile strength ranging from 380 to 550 MPa. With low gas content and excellent ductility, they are perfect for high-purity and corrosive environments. | – | Ni | C | Mo | Mn | Si | Fe | P | S | Cu | Cr |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Nickel 200 | 99.0 Min | 0.15 Max | – | 0.35 Max | 0.1 Max | 0.4 Max | – | 0.01 Max | 0.25 Max | – |
| Nickel 201 | Balance | 0.15 Max | – | 0.35 Max | 0.35 Max | 0.40 Max | – | 0.01 Max | 0.25 Max |
| Density | Melting Point | Yield Strength (0.2%Offset) | Tensile Strength | Elongation |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 8.9 G/Cm3 | 1446 °C (2635 °F) | Psi – 21500 , MPa – 148 | Psi – 67000 , MPa – 462 | 45 % |

Nickel Alloy 200 Tube Fittings find extensive use in chemical and petrochemical plants for systems that handle caustic soda, hydrochloric acid, and other aggressive materials. In the pharmaceutical and food processing industries, their purity and corrosion resistance make them ideal for clean, contamination-free piping systems. The marine sector utilizes them in saltwater cooling and ballast systems, while power plants incorporate them into boiler feed and steam lines. They are also crucial in instrumentation and control systems, where reliable, leak-proof performance is essential.
